As of September 01, 2026, the average salary for a Design Architect Manager in the United States is $143,800 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$69.
However, a Design Architect Manager's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

Design Architect Manager salary potential scales significantly with company size. Data shows that Enterprise companies (5,000+ employees) pay the highest average salary at around $156,231. While startup companies pay approximate $132,404.
| Company Size | Employees | Average Salary |
|---|---|---|
| Startup | 1~50 | $132,404 |
| Growth Stage | 51~500 | $139,970 |
| Established | 501~5000 | $150,935 |
| Enterprise | 5000+ | $156,231 |

A Design Architect Manager leads a team of architects, engineers, and designers to develop coordinated architectural designs. They ensure that projects meet both aesthetic and functional requirements while facilitating collaboration among various specialists.
